evenflo-pivot-xplore-all-terrain-stroller-wagon-1867.jpgAll-terrain strollers are an excellent alternative for parents who want to take their children on urban explorations or off-road adventures. They are designed to offer comfort for the child as well as ease for parents.

These models typically include rear and front suspensions and a one-hand folding mechanism and a large storage basket with ergonomic handles, and a tray for parents that has cup holders. Some are compatible with an infant car seat.

1. Thule Urban Glide 2

Thule is a Swedish outdoor gear manufacturer. They have a strong reputation for creating high-performance aerodynamic jogging strollers that are sleek in appearance but robust in their capabilities. The Thule Urban Glide 2 is not any different. The Urban Glide 2 comes in either a double or single version and can be used to accommodate a baby car seats. The Urban Glide 2 has a hand brake to decelerate and an automatic locking system that folds. It also features an extendable sunshade that offers UPF 50+ protection with extra ventilation. The Urban Glide 2 also has reflective rims to improve visibility, and comes with brand new car seat adapters for an individual fitting.

The cushioned seat on the Thule Urban Glide 2 reclines to a flat position that is perfect for naps, and ensures your child's comfort. It is secured with a 5-point padded harness that toddlers find difficult to escape from. A large canopy will protect your child from the sunlight and features a peekaboo function so you can observe them. The front of the canopy can be opened to allow more airflow during hot days.

The stroller is slightly heavier and larger than other jogging walkers, but still folds up relatively small. It can be folded with one hand and the handle can be adjusted to make storage and transportation more convenient. It has a swiveling wheel on the front that locks in the position when not in use. There are foam-filled tires that have no punctures for a smooth ride.

The Urban Glide 2 now comes with a bumper bar that is attached to the front. This gives your child something they can hold onto or use to mount toys. It's a great option for active families who want their children to be involved in their surroundings during a walk or run. The Urban Glide 2 comes with a clear cover that covers the seat to protect your children from the elements. Anyone who lives in a region that experiences unpredictable weather should think about purchasing this product.

2. Baby Jogger Summit X3

The Summit X3 is a top contender for Best all-terrain buggy jogger. It offers parents a stroller with high-performance that eliminates any reason not to go on an outing. The X3 front wheel can be locked in an upright position to avoid rough surfaces such as cobblestones or sand. You can also adjust the front wheel's track using the lever, which is conveniently placed close to the handlebar and easy to reach while pushing the stroller.

Compared to the Urban Glide 2, this jogger has a larger storage basket as well as an escape strap (just in case you let go of the stroller in error). The X3 features an X-shaped front wheel that can be locked for running, or swivelled for walking. It's among the few strollers we've tested with a switch on the handlebar to shift the fixed-front wheel between modes. This is extremely practical and makes it less difficult than having to bend down to manually adjust it.

The X3 is fitted with 16" front and rear air-filled tires as well as an all-wheel suspension that absorbs large bumps to provide a smooth ride. The hand-operated brake deceleration is also a breeze to use. Your child will feel comfortable when you are sweating with the padded recliner seats and the vented seat tops that boost airflow.

Baby Jogger designed the X3 in a sleek, modern style. The chassis is made of durable aluminum, and the fabric feels good and doesn't become sticky in hot weather. The X3 is equipped with a wide variety of accessories to personalize it for your family.

The X3 folds using Baby Jogger's signature one-hand two-step operation. It takes some practice, but it's easy to get the hang of. It's also small enough to fit in the trunk of many cars. It does not come with an adult console or a snack tray however, you can purchase these separately from Baby Jogger. A bonus is that the wheels of the X3 can be removed easily to rinse them off after a run in salt or sand, or to wash off snow or mud that has accumulated underneath.

3. Bugaboo Fox 3

The Bugaboo Fox 3 is a top choice for parents who need a stroller that will tackle both urban streets and off-road adventures. It has suspension that is designed to absorb bumps and vibrations, so your child can stroll in comfort. It also has a larger sun canopy and footrest that can extend an additional two inches, so it grows with your child. It has a premium feel with brushed fabric as well as embossed spokes on the wheels.

The Bugaboo Fox has a great feature that allows it to fold by using only one hand. This means that you can quickly and easily open and close the footrest, backrest and sun canopy. The basket is large and can accommodate all of your baby's needs and more. The Fox also comes with a top-quality cover to protect your child from the rain.

This stroller can be expensive however it is a great choice for parents looking for an extremely durable and flexible all-terrain stroller. Bugaboo is known for its premium construction and has an A-list celebrity clientele that includes Sienna Miller, Jessica Ennis-Hill, and Victoria Beckham.

The Bugaboo Fox is designed to be an all-terrain stroller offering smooth riding and an elegant and practical design. The Fox's tires feature impact-absorbing foam and are puncture-proof, so they can handle even the roughest terrain. The suspension system has a center-joint that works with the wheels to provide smooth and comfortable riding.

In addition to the aforementioned features In addition to the features mentioned above, the Fox has a broad range of customization options and accessories. For instance, you could buy a basket that can be placed on the front of the pushchair to keep everything you need. You can also purchase an umbrella for sun protection, or a bassinet or mattress for your infant.

The latest version of Fox comes with glow-in-the-dark accents that increase the safety of dark evening walks. This special edition of Fox is called the Stellar and is a great choice for parents who want an eye-catching stroller with an extra feature.

4. Baby Trend Expedition

This budget-friendly jogger is a ideal choice for families who intend to use their strollers often. Its lightweight frame and simple trigger fold makes it easy to transport in your vehicle. This model features large air-filled tires on the all terrain stroller-terrain bike tires. The front swivel can be locked for jogging, or unlocked for low speed strolling. The Expedition is equipped with a large storage bag as well as a premium console for the parent with two cup holders, a cover for storage and a swing away tray for drinks and snacks.

The reclining seat comes with an adjustable 5-point safety harness and a tether strap to ensure your child's safety while you're jogging. The ergonomically shaped, wide push handle is comfortable to hold during long strolls. The Expedition's adjustable canopy has windows that peek out and ratchets to block sun or wind. It can be used with Baby Trend's EZ-Loc Infant Car Seats to create an entire travel system.

Testers found the Baby Trend Expedition to be a good choice for family strolls, earning high marks for its maneuverability and weight and folded size. However, its bumpy ride may not be the best pram For rough terrain choice for naps on long walks. It lacks suspension and its slouchy seatback is not as comfortable as a sling-style sling.

The Expedition double has a good amount of storage, just as the Navigator. Each seat has a huge tray that includes the cup holder and cover. The tray has a slot to plug in a MP3 player or phone for on-the go entertainment. The users loved the practical, easy-to-use consoles and parent tray. The brakes, however were less than desirable since they require two pedals to be engaged and released.

The Expedition is a great choice for twin families. It has the swivel wheel which can be locked to jog as well as all-terrain bike tires. The Expedition's jogging capabilities were good, but the bumpy ride and lack suspension meant it was not suitable for long runs. The brakes needed two foot presses to engage and its steering was mediocre. The front wheel that swiveled was a big drawback, as it caused the Expedition to turn more slowly than strollers with fixed front wheels.
